The Official Language: Spanish as the Cornerstone

Spanish stands as the official language of the Dominican Republic, a legacy of its colonial history. Rooted in the country’s connection to Spain, the Spanish language holds a profound influence on Dominican culture, communication, and daily life. From business transactions to artistic expressions, Spanish serves as the common thread that binds the nation together.

Dialectical Variations: The Flavor of Dominican Spanish

Within the realm of Spanish spoken in the Dominican Republic, a plethora of regional dialectical variations add layers of complexity and charm. The distinct “Dominican Spanish” encompasses colloquialisms, intonations, and vocabulary unique to the region. Influences from indigenous Taíno languages, African languages, and neighboring Caribbean nations contribute to the rich linguistic palette of Dominican Spanish.

A Tapestry of Expressions: Literature and Arts

The linguistic diversity of the Dominican Republic is also reflected in its literature and arts. Writers like Julia de Burgos, Juan Bosch, and Junot Díaz have used language as a canvas to explore Dominican identity, history, and social issues. Music genres such as merengue and bachata infuse Dominican Spanish with rhythm and emotion, telling stories that resonate with the hearts of the people.
